The Relevance of a Pet Dog Childcare Behavior Assessment
Dog childcare actions assessment is an essential action in making certain the safety of your canine and the other pet dogs that will certainly be participating in. It additionally helps the trainer comprehend your pet dog's actions so she can help them to transform it.


A good trainer will ask you about your canine's history, including how they react to particular stimulations like individuals approaching them or loud noises. She will certainly additionally execute a chain stroll examination.

Personality Examination
Every pet dog owner believes their fur-baby is sweet, but you can not simply take the owners word for it. You need a verifiable method to assess each canine's temperament and assess whether or not it can safely participate in your daycare program. This will certainly help you maintain consistent standards and communicate your acceptance plans plainly per potential client.

The very best method is to use a standardized pet personality examination that is carried out in a regulated atmosphere. The evaluator observes the dog in neutral, friendly, and harmful scenarios to identify their reaction. They also note just how the pet dog engages with auditory stimuli (vehicle horns, voices, etc) and just how they stroll on different surfaces (asphalt, crushed rock, sand, concrete, and so on).

If the canine exhibits aggression throughout the screening process, stop the examination quickly and allow the proprietor know that their dog is not ideal for your childcare program. This will keep every person secure during the rest of the analysis and stop an unwanted scenario later on.

Leash Walk Test
The critic will certainly take hold of the dog's chain and walk them in a familiar environment. She might then present disturbances such as dropping a chair or rolling a crate dolly past the pet. The dog needs to reveal natural interest in the disturbances and interest, but not show up stunned or panic, attempt to escape, or demonstrate any kind of hostility or fearfulness.

Meet & Greet
The meet and greet is an excellent way to develop trust, make sure compatibility, and set the stage for an excellent care experience. It permits dog owners and caretakers to get familiarized, establish a connection, and answer any type of inquiries or concerns.

In-person meets-and-greets function best at the pet's home, sitter's home (for boarding), or a neutral location like a pet park. Sitters must cleanse their homes ahead of time, prepare backyard and bedding for the pets, and bring treats to motivate shy pet dogs or pet cats. They ought to additionally review pet dog details, like regimens and clinical needs, to show their preparedness.

Preserve an official acceptance policy that consists of an evaluation procedure, behavior and temperament attributes required to be accepted, and invalidating traits. It is very important to be honest and interact plainly when a client's family pet isn't an excellent fit for your solutions, as this will certainly help maintain customers happy and risk-free. It might also prevent an unfavorable reference in the future.

Group Play
Pets are inherently pack animals and social interaction with various other canines is a healthy and balanced part of their day. However, not all pet dogs grow in a group play atmosphere. The very best means to identify the ideal playgroup for your pet is to assess their character, observe just how they interact with people and other pet dogs, and recognize their energy level. Recording these monitorings with pet dog care software application like Gingr can help guarantee that all team member recognize any changes in habits and team characteristics.

Some pet dogs appreciate agitated play while others favor mild communications. Matching play designs reduces the threat of misunderstandings and conflicts throughout play.
